bella-vista-molivos

1
Bella Vista Hotel

Bella Vista Hotel

30 2253 071545

Eftalou Beach, Mithimna, 81108, Greece

Hotel

Summer Travel in Mythimna (Molyvos), Lesvos, Aegean Islands in Bella Vista Hotel

7.7

3-star hotel

Book Here

Aegean Islands. Sun, sea, authentic experiences, small miracles of gastronomy, and a vibrant nightlife. Read more…